Inspire the next generation of scientists, engineers, and innovators with the stories of 50 groundbreaking women in STEM—each paired with a fun, hands-on experiment that makes science exciting and accessible!

For thousands of years, women have made remarkable contributions to science, technology, engineering, and math. Though many faced barriers because of their gender, they persevered—and today, more women than ever are shaping the future of STEM.

She Can STEM brings these inspiring stories to life by exploring the pivotal moments that sparked these women’s passion for science, the challenges they overcame, and the unique interests that make them extraordinary individuals beyond the lab.
